Though the album was not a commercial success, the singles "Bend Ova" and "Flawless" were minor hits. It was the only solo album released during Phife Dawg's lifetime.

Critical reception

The A.V. Club wrote: "Minor but far more charming, intimate, and memorable than Q-Tip's soulless solo album, Ventilation is as endearing as it is inconsequential." MTV deemed the album "brilliant but ignored."

Track listing

::data[format=table]

#TitleFeatured Guest(s)ProducerLengthSamples
1"Intro"JUSAllah Ricks & Jason Chung1:27
2"Flawless"Hi-Tek3:20
3"Alphabet Soup"Hi-Tek4:06*"Dance the Kung-Fu" by Carl Douglas
4"Miscellaneous"Supa Dave West3:23
5"D.R.U.G.S."Hi-TekHi-Tek4:45*"I Used To Love H.E.R." by Common
6"Tha Club Hoppa"Christina LaForcardeRick Rock4:12*"Somethin' Funky" by Big Daddy Kane
7"Lemme Find Out"Pete RockPete Rock4:37*"Don't Let Up" by Olympic Runners
8"Bend Ova"Jay Dee5:32*"Canto De Ossanha" by Dorothy Ashby
9"Beats, Rhymes and Phife"Supa Dave WestHi-Tek3:27*"Legend in His Own Mind" by Gil-Scott Heron
10"Ventilation"Fredwreck4:36
11"4 Horsemen (192 N' It)"Know NaimJay Dee4:21*"Edges of Illusion" by John Surman
12"Melody Adonis"Pete Rock4:26
13"Outro"JUSAllah Ricks & Jason Chung0:38
